传送带问题在物理题目中经常会见到,这类问题由于涉及到物体的相对运动所以题目有一定的难度,因而不少学生经常解错,其错误原因主要是没有注意到题目中的陷阱。现作初步探讨如下:一、受力分析中相对性陷阱例1.质量为0.10kg的物块随同水平传送带一起以3m/s的速度做匀速运动。如图1所示,已知最大静摩擦力为0.02N,求物块在运动中所需力的大小。
